How to Fix Windows Driver Issues:
Drivers are essential software components that enable your Windows operating system to communicate with your computer’s hardware, such as printers, graphics cards, and keyboards. If a driver is outdated, corrupted, or missing, it can cause your hardware to malfunction or not work at all. Fixing driver-related issues is crucial for maintaining your system’s performance and stability.
In this guide, we will explore the causes of driver problems, how to identify them, and effective methods to repair or update drivers. By following these steps, you can resolve driver issues and keep your computer running smoothly.
What Causes Windows Driver Issues?
Driver problems can occur for various reasons, including:
- Outdated Drivers: Hardware manufacturers frequently release updates to improve compatibility, fix bugs, or enhance performance.
- Corrupted Drivers: Drivers can become corrupted due to malware, software conflicts, or system crashes.
- Missing Drivers: When a new device is connected, Windows may fail to install the necessary drivers automatically.
- Incompatible Drivers: Installing a driver that doesn’t match your operating system version or hardware can cause problems.
- System Updates: Major Windows updates can sometimes conflict with existing drivers, causing them to stop working.
Symptoms of Driver Problems
Identifying driver issues is the first step to fixing them. Common signs include:
- Devices, such as printers or cameras, not being recognized.
- Error messages like “Driver not found” or “Driver is unavailable.”
- Frequent crashes or the Blue Screen of Death (BSOD).
- Poor performance, such as laggy graphics or unresponsive peripherals.
- The “Device Manager” shows yellow exclamation marks next to devices.
Methods to Fix Driver Issues
Windows provides multiple ways to diagnose and repair driver problems. Below are the most effective solutions:
1. Use Windows Device Manager
The Device Manager is a built-in Windows tool that lets you manage your hardware and drivers.
Steps to Fix Driver Issues in Device Manager:
- Press Win + X and select Device Manager from the menu.
- Locate the device with an issue (indicated by a yellow exclamation mark).
- Right-click the device and choose Update driver.
- Select Search automatically for updated driver software.
- If an update is available, Windows will download and install it.
- Restart your computer to apply the changes.
If the automatic search doesn’t find a new driver, you can download the latest version from the manufacturer’s website and install it manually.
2. Roll Back a Driver
Sometimes, a recently updated driver can cause problems. Rolling back to a previous version can resolve these issues.
How to Roll Back a Driver:
- Open Device Manager.
- Right-click the problematic device and select Properties.
- Go to the Driver tab and click Roll Back Driver.
- Follow the on-screen instructions.
- Restart your computer to finalize the changes.
3. Reinstall the Driver
Reinstalling a driver can fix corruption issues or resolve problems with incomplete installations.
Steps to Reinstall a Driver:
- Open Device Manager.
- Right-click the device and select Uninstall device.
- Check the box for Delete the driver software for this device (if available).
- Click Uninstall and restart your computer.
- Windows will attempt to reinstall the driver automatically upon reboot. If it doesn’t, you can manually install it by downloading the latest version from the manufacturer’s website.
4. Use Windows Update
Windows Update often includes the latest drivers for your hardware.
How to Update Drivers via Windows Update:
- Press Win + I to open Settings.
- Navigate to Update & Security > Windows Update.
- Click Check for updates.
- If driver updates are available, they will be listed under Optional updates or automatically downloaded.
- Restart your computer after the updates are installed.
5. Run the Hardware and Devices Troubleshooter
Windows has a built-in troubleshooter that can detect and fix common hardware and driver issues.
Steps to Use the Troubleshooter:
- Press Win + I to open Settings.
- Go to Update & Security > Troubleshoot.
- Select Additional troubleshooters (or Other troubleshooters in newer versions).
- Choose Hardware and Devices and click Run the troubleshooter.
- Follow the on-screen instructions.
6. Download Drivers from the Manufacturer’s Website
For the best compatibility, download drivers directly from the hardware manufacturer.
Steps:
- Visit the official website of your hardware’s manufacturer.
- Navigate to the Support or Downloads section.
- Search for your device model and operating system version.
- Download the latest driver and follow the installation instructions.
7. Use Third-Party Driver Update Tools
Several third-party tools can automatically detect and update outdated drivers. Popular options include:
- Driver Booster
- Snappy Driver Installer
- DriverPack Solution
Caution:
While these tools can save time, always download them from reputable sources and review user feedback before using them.
8. Perform a System Restore
If driver issues began after a recent change, you can use System Restore to revert your computer to a previous state.
How to Use System Restore:
- Press Win + S and type Create a restore point, then press Enter.
- In the System Properties window, click System Restore.
- Select a restore point created before the driver issue occurred.
- Follow the on-screen instructions to complete the process.
- Restart your computer.
Preventing Driver Problems
To minimize future driver issues, follow these best practices:
- Keep Drivers Updated: Regularly check for driver updates using Device Manager or Windows Update.
- Avoid Unnecessary Updates: Only update drivers if necessary or recommended by the manufacturer.
- Install Trusted Software: Download drivers only from official or trusted sources.
- Backup Drivers: Use a tool like Double Driver to back up working drivers before making significant changes.
- Enable Automatic Updates: Let Windows handle driver updates automatically unless a specific driver causes problems.
- Protect Your System: Use antivirus software to prevent malware that can corrupt drivers.
Conclusion
Drivers play a crucial role in ensuring your hardware works seamlessly with your Windows system. While driver issues can be frustrating, they are usually straightforward to resolve using the methods outlined above. Whether you update, reinstall, or troubleshoot drivers, taking a methodical approach will help you restore your system’s performance quickly.
By maintaining updated and compatible drivers, you can enjoy a stable and efficient computing experience. If problems persist despite these solutions, consider consulting a professional or reaching out to the device manufacturer for further assistance.